Bugreport: managesieve-login won't start without a ssl-key

2016-10-27 Thread Moritz Fago
Hello, If you don’t have a ssl_key and ssl_cert configured in your dovecot config managesieve-login will fail to start with the following error message: dovecot: managesieve-login: Fatal: Couldn't parse private ssl_key: error:0906D06C:PEM routines:PEM_read_bio:no start line: Expecting: ANY
